In 1943, Nobel Prize-winning physicist Erwin Schrödinger delivered a series of lectures at Trinity College Dublin, aiming to explore the physical basis of life. These were later compiled into a book. A young man named Watson read it, found profound inspiration, and decided to shift his research focus. In 1962, he won the Nobel Prize in Physiology or Medicine. That book was What Is Life?. In 1991, upon reading it, the British physicist Roger Penrose-often mentioned in the same breath as Stephen Hawking-remarked that this book was "well worth reading and rereading."
In 1956, Schrödinger gave another series of lectures, this time at Trinity College Cambridge, discussing topics such as the material basis of consciousness, whether mind has an evolutionary direction, the relationship between science and religion, and the mystery of perception. These were later published as Mind and Matter. To this day, the ideas discussed in the book continue to inspire leading thinkers and biologists around the world...
